Position SummaryThe Teacher Assistant I will assist the Head Teacher in providing a supportive, respectful, safe, and healthy environment for children enrolled in YWCA Hartford Region Early Learning Centers, including but not limited to implementing activities geared to meet the developing needs of a large group of children and challenge the interests of the children productively and safely.
Essential Functions of the Job Curriculum Delivery- Assists in planning, developing, and delivering classroom and outdoor curriculum to meet the physical, emotional, and intellectual needs of each child, enabling children to develop and grow in their interests and abilities;
- Assists in the development of short and long‑term goals for the improvement of class programs;
- Implements individual Support Plans;
- Supports student activities through direct participation with children;
- Assists in maintaining an orderly, safe, healthy, and inviting environment per accreditation;
- Ensures appropriate classroom behavior management, supporting children by providing positive guidance and redirection;
- Implements YWCA Hartford Region’s Positive Guidance Policies;
- Performs various support duties such as snack preparation, delivery, and clean‑up; and monitoring of bathroom facilities, etc.;
- Develops and maintains positive ongoing communication with parents sensitively and responsively;
- Assumes daily classroom responsibilities in the absence of the Head Teacher I or II;
- Follows defined OEC and YWCA Hartford Region’s protocols for reporting suspected child abuse and neglect;
- Assists Head Teacher I and II with completing developmental observations and assessments as outlined in the program requirements;
- Reports all child‑related incidents and completes Incident Reports within 24 hours;
- Utilizes the YWCA Hartford Region’s Name‑to‑Face Accountability and Ratio sheets to ensure proper accountability and safety of children, licensing, and the agency’s health and safety standards;
- Complies with all Child and Adult Care Food Program (CACFP) procedures and documentation requirements;
- Maintains student confidentiality per YWCA Hartford Region policies;
- Reports and documents all work‑related injuries to the Site Manager immediately;
- Attends Sanctuary Training, and other job‑related trainings and seminars, and researches ways to keep up with the latest information and best practices within the field; and
- Other duties as assigned.
